Study of K,L,M spectra of the laser plasma radiation for active X-ray diagnostics

Description
Laser plasma radiation spectra have been measured in the wavelength ranges of 6-7 and 7.5-8.5 A for flat targets made of elements with the nuclear charge Zn=6-83 at the laser radiation flux density of (1-4)x1013 W/cm2. The experimentally measured intensity of K,L,M spectra (∼1015-1016 quanta/4π) is compared with the results of calculations of the laser radiation conversion into the laser plasma X-ray radiation. The results obtained make it possible to optimize the laser-plasma source of the soft X-ray radiation, particularly, for back-lighting of a high-temperature dense plasma
